    Owner and history

    The estate covers 40 hectares of vineyards. These are cultivated using sustainable practices that respect biodiversity. The Figeac terroir has gravelly soil, which imparts great freshness to the wines. The grape varieties planted are predominantly Cabernet Franc and Sauvignon Blanc, with 30% Merlot.
